Understanding Instagram’s Algorithm
Instagram’s algorithm is designed to show users content that is likely to be relevant and engaging. To choose the most relevant hashtags, you need to understand how the algorithm works. The algorithm takes into account the following factors:
– User engagement: likes, comments, shares, and saves
– Post relevance: how well the hashtag relates to the content of the post
– Post frequency: how often you post and how often you use the same hashtag
– User behavior: how users interact with your content and your account
The algorithm also favors content that is visually appealing, informative, and interactive.

Using Niche-Specific Hashtags vs. Broad, Generic Ones
Using niche-specific hashtags can be more effective than using broad, generic ones. Niche-specific hashtags are more targeted and relevant to your content, which can increase engagement and attract a more specific audience.
Niche-specific hashtags:
– #fitnessmotivation (234 million uses)
– #travelphotography (145 million uses)
– #foodlover (123 million uses)
Broad, generic hashtags:
– #health (2.5 billion uses)
– #travel (844 million uses)
– #food (1.5 billion uses)
However, using broad, generic hashtags can be beneficial if you’re a new account or struggling to get visibility. They can help you reach a wider audience and increase your following.

Tips for Coming Up with Creative and Catchy Hashtags
Coming up with creative and catchy hashtags requires a combination of creativity, research, and experimentation. Here are seven tips to help you get started:
- Know your audience: Understand who your target audience is and what they are interested in. This will help you create hashtags that resonate with them.
- Keep it simple: Avoid using long or complicated hashtags that are difficult to remember or type.
- Use numbers and symbols: Incorporating numbers and symbols into your hashtags can make them more memorable and attention-grabbing.
- Make it descriptive: Use descriptive language to create hashtags that accurately represent your brand or business.
- Use seasonal and timely hashtags: Using seasonal and timely hashtags can help you capitalize on current trends and events.
- Use popular hashtags strategically: Using popular hashtags can increase your reach, but be strategic about when and how you use them.
- Experiment and adjust: Experiment with different hashtags and adjust your strategy based on the results.

To encourage user engagement and participation through incentivizing contests or giveaways, follow these steps:
1. Choose a relevant and catchy hashtag that resonates with your brand’s identity and values.
2. Develop a clear set of rules and guidelines for participation, including any necessary hashtags or tagging requirements.
3. Offer incentives that are relevant and appealing to your target audience, such as exclusive discounts or free products.
4. Promote the campaign through a variety of channels, including social media, email marketing, and influencer partnerships.
5. Encourage users to share their experiences and photos using the branded hashtag.
6. Engage with users who participate in the campaign, responding to their comments and messages in a timely and personalized manner.
7. Consider offering a grand prize or recognition for the most creative or engaging entry.

Q&A
Q: How many hashtags should I use per post on Instagram?
A: It’s recommended to use 5-10 relevant hashtags per post. Using too many hashtags can look spammy, while using too few may limit the visibility of your content.
Q: What are the benefits of using niche-specific hashtags?
A: Niche-specific hashtags allow you to target a specific audience interested in your content, increasing the likelihood of engagement and brand awareness.
Q: Can I use the same hashtags for multiple posts?
A: Yes, but using the same hashtags too frequently can lead to hashtag fatigue. Mix up your hashtags to keep your content fresh and engaging.
